Circuit City files For Bankruptcy Protection
November 10, 2008 by admin

Circuit City files for Chapter 11 Bankruptcy protection. Circuit City is behind on payments to its vendors and therefore some vendors have threatened to with hold shipment of goods until they are paid. The Bankruptcy was a move to keep the stores open, at least through the holidays.
